GRPC-C

C implementation of gRPC layered of top of core libgrpc.

Prerequisites

Make sure you have the following install in order to install dependencies

autoconf automake libtool curl make g++ unzip

Build

autoreconf --install
git submodule update --init
./builddeps.sh
mkdir build && cd build
../configure
make
sudo make install

If you want to install dependencies in a different directory other than /usr/local/, use ./buildgen.sh

Examples

cd build/examples
make gencode
make

This should build foo_client and foo_server. To run example code,

sudo ./foo_server test
sudo ./foo_client test

Status

Pre-alpha. Under active development. APIs may change.

Dependencies

  • gRPC v1.3.0
  • protobuf 3.0
  • protobuf-c 1.2.1
